National Men's Ministries Strategy
resource description
Men’s Ministry Strategy gives local churches a look at the opportunities in starting and operating an active men’s ministry. It is a “some assembly required” approach to building a men’s group in any church or community.

Whether you’re just starting a men’s group, looking to revitalize an existing group or evaluating the effectiveness of the current group, Reach, Teach and Release can assist you in helping men grow to their full potential in Christ.

Every group will be different. But every group can be effective. Reach, Teach and Release — how will you use it
